The receptionist of a company is responsible for answering all telephone calls coming into the office. They are also responsible for making sure to direct the calls to the proper person.

By definition, a receptionist is responsible for answering phones and general queries about the company, filing and other clerical tasks, taking detailed and accurate messages, and providing customer service to ensure that the front desk of the company runs smoothly.
